MoCA (Multimedia Over Coax Alliance) An organization that promotes using coaxial cable for entertainment home networking. Since coax is wired from the cable company into every room with a TV, a substantial amount of cable is already in place in many homes. A MoCA bridge is a device that connects Ethernet to coax.
